    I've been attending the adult classes for about a year now. I've been previously training at gyms…read morefor strength and conditioning on and off for a few years. I was looking for something more consistent that both me and my wife can join together that would be a fun activity but also be useful in our daily lives. My goal for myself was to learn proper self defense, gain flexibility, learn moves that not only look cool but were effective, and to learn some history and tradition. And I also did not want a school that would be too intimidating for my wife who gardens for a living and had never had any previous fight training. Our first impressions were we loved the bamboo garden outside and the Dojang was clean, everyone was very respectful, welcoming, and had a very diverse group of students from all skill levels. Our first week of class felt like having a personal trainer, very qualified, strong, friendly and knowledgeable. After a few months, we've already seen a huge boost in our confidence levels. And one year later, we were consistently able to attend the classes, learn so many new techniques and forms, and learned much about the art. Grand Master S.H. Yu's school has elements of many traditional styles, including Taekwondo kicks, Shotokan forms, Hapkido takedowns, boxing techniques, and martial arts stances from many different styles that also help condition and improve balance. The adult classes, however are not geared for competition, this is mostly for self defense and self improvement. We practice safety in our techniques to avoid injury and not set our goals backwards. It's geared toward longevity as a martial arts practitioner. I did notice that these classes continue to improve me and my wife's skills, has a huge benefit both mentally and physically, and is something we both always look forward to attending.
